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Station Facilities and Ticketing

Alexandra Parade station, although devoid of a traditional ticket office, provides users with ticket machines to purchase and collect pre-bought tickets. For accessibility purposes, ticket machines are compatible with induction loops ensuring those with hearing aids can use them conveniently. Furthermore, smartcard validators are available, streamlining your journey with contactless travel options.

While electronic ticketing is available, physical resources like waiting rooms and restrooms are absent. However, there are seating areas for passengers to use while waiting for trains. CCTV is in place for security, giving travelers some peace of mind as they transit through the station.

Accessibility Information

Accessibility can be a challenge here, as there's no step-free access. Passengers must navigate stairs to reach both platforms. Additionally, those with limited mobility may find the absence of ramps and accessible toilets less accommodating. However, assistance and travel information can be sought at customer help points available throughout the station.

Facilities and Services at the Station

While Priesthill & Darnley may not offer the grandeur of larger terminals, it ensures that necessary services are within your reach. Ticket machines are ready to assist you, allowing you to collect pre-purchased tickets seamlessly. Though there is no manned ticket office, the presence of smartcard validators keeps it modern and efficient. Accessibility-wise, the station provides partial step-free access, accommodating those with mobility needs on one side of the station, although it's noted that embarking on certain platforms could require extra care due to stepping distances.

In terms of assistance, travelers will find help points to address basic inquiries and receive updates via departure screens and announcements. Those in need of more extensive support might find assistance lacking, as staff help isn't consistently available. For any issues or lost items, assistance is reachable through customer service contacts, and CCTV ensures an added element of security.
